Question #328716

if the given samples are 45, 47, 48, 51, 50, 55, 49, 48, 55, and 54. compute the point estimate of the population variance.

"\\mu=(45+47+48+51+50+55+49+48+55+54)\/10=50.2"

"D=\\frac{\\sum(x-\\mu)^2}{n-1}=\\frac{27.04+10.24+4.84+0.16+0.04+23.04+1.44+4.84+23.04+14.44}{10-1}=12.1"
